Can any do that Cristóbal galiano Fdez <root> <sort> <col id="name" /> <col id="age" type="number" order="descending"/> </sort> <data> <person><name>Bob</name><age>21</age></person> <person><name>Van</name><age>1</age></person> <person><name>Jim</name><age>63</age></person> <person><name>Van</name><age>2</age></person> <person><name>Gus</name><age>55</age></person> <person><name>Van</name><age>18</age></person> <person><name>Van</name><age>4</age></person> <person><name>Sam</name><age>32</age></person> <person><name>Don</name><age>39</age></person> <person><name>Ron</name><age>33</age></person> <person><name>Van</name><age>10</age></person> </data> </root> "Diamond, Jason" escribió: > Hi, Mark. > > The select attribute doesn't allow attribute value templates. But if all > you're sorting by is the contents of a dynamically specified child element > then you can use the local-name function to match against your variable. > > <xsl:stylesheet version="1.0" > x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form"> > > <xsl:output method="html" indent="no"/> > > <xsl:template match="/"> > <xsl:apply-templates/> > </xsl:template> > > <xsl:template match="root"> > <xsl:apply-templates select="data"> > <xsl:with-param name="sortexpression" select="sortby"/> > </xsl:apply-templates> > </xsl:template> > > <xsl:template match="data"> > <xsl:param name="sortexpression"/> > <xsl:apply-templates select="person"> > <xsl:sort select="*[local-name()=$sortexpression]"/> > </xsl:apply-templates> > </xsl:template> > > <xsl:template match="person"> > <xsl:value-of select="name"/> > <xsl:text>, </xsl:text> > <xsl:value-of select="age"/> > <br /> > </xsl:template> > > </xsl:stylesheet> > > All I changed was the select attribute on the sort element. > > Hope this helps, > Jason. > > > -----Original Message----- > > From: Mark Swardstrom [mailto:mark@xxxxxxxxxx] > > Sent: Monday, April 02, 2001 10:59 AM > > To: 'XSL-List@xx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xxx' > > Subject: [xsl] Dynamic Sorting - Using a variable to > > determine the sort > > select e xpression > > > > > > Hi - I'm trying to dynamically sort a list based on the value > > of an element > > in my xml document. Ideally, I'd be able to pass this value > > to the xsl:sort > > element in the xsl document to determine the sort criteria. > > In the example > > below, "sortby" could have the value "name" or "age". > > > > Here's the XML: > > > > <root> > > <sortby>name</sortby> > > <data> > > <person><name>Bob</name><age>21</age></person> > > <person><name>Jim</name><age>63</age></person> > > <person><name>Gus</name><age>55</age></person> > > <person><name>Van</name><age>18</age></person> > > <person><name>Sam</name><age>32</age></person> > > <person><name>Don</name><age>39</age></person> > > <person><name>Ron</name><age>33</age></person> > > </data> > > </root> > > > > > > And here's the XSL I tried (it doesn't work, but you'll see > > what I'm trying > > to do). I also tried curly braces in the xsl:sort select tag > > to evaluate > > the sortexpression string as an expression, but no luck. I understand > > that's not the intended use of the curly brackets, but gave it a shot. > > > > > > <xsl:stylesheet version="1.0" > > x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form"> > > > > <xsl:output method="html" indent="no"/> > > > > <xsl:template match="/"> > > <xsl:apply-templates/> > > </xsl:template> > > > > <xsl:template match="root"> > > <xsl:apply-templates select="data"> > > <xsl:with-param name="sortexpression" select="sortby"/> > > </xsl:apply-templates> > > </xsl:template> > > > > <xsl:template match="data"> > > <xsl:param name="sortexpression"/> > > <xsl:apply-templates select="person"> > > <xsl:sort select="$sortexpression"/> > > </xsl:apply-templates> > > </xsl:template> > > > > <xsl:template match="person"> > > <xsl:value-of select="name"/> > > <xsl:text>, </xsl:text> > > <xsl:value-of select="age"/> > > <br /> > > </xsl:template> > > > > </xsl:stylesheet> > > > > > > If I can't do this, I find I have to write a bunch of xsl:if > > clauses and > > that solution doesn't scale and results in bulky code. > > > > Thanks ahead of time for your thoughts. > > > > Mark Swardstrom > > Nimble Technology > > > > > > XSL-List info and archive: http://www.mulberrytech.com/xsl/xsl-list > > > > XSL-List info and archive: http://www.mulberrytech.com/xsl/xsl-list XSL-List info and archive: http://www.mulberrytech.com/xsl/xsl-list
